• 关于我们
  • 产品
  • 数字钱包
  • 加密货币
Sign in Get Started

                  区块链钱包TRC20的部署指南:从基础到实操2025-05-14 10:39:10

                  # 区块链钱包TRC20的部署指南:从基础到实操 ## 前言 在当今数字化的时代,区块链技术正逐渐渗透到我们生活的方方面面。作为区块链的一种应用,钱包不仅仅是虚拟货币的存储工具,更是用户参与和使用区块链世界的重要接口。本文将重点介绍TRC20钱包的部署过程,并解析其背后的技术原理。 ## 什么是TRC20钱包? TRC20是一种基于波场(TRON)区块链网络的代币标准,类似于以太坊的ERC20标准。它定义了一套创建和管理基于TRON的代币的规范。TRC20钱包是用于存储、转账和管理TRC20代币的应用程序。用户通过钱包能够安全地管理自己的数字资产,并与去中心化应用(DApps)进行交互。 ## TRC20钱包的功能和特点

                  TRC20钱包的主要功能包括:

                  1. **资产管理**:允许用户存储和管理TRC20代币及TRX(波场的原生代币)。 2. **转账功能**:用户可以方便地进行TRC20代币的转账,通常实现迅速且低佣金的交易。 3. **与DApp的交互**:TRC20钱包可以与多种去中心化应用进行无缝对接,方便用户参与到不同的区块链项目中。 4. **安全性**:采用私钥和助记词加强钱包的安全性,数字资产受到保护。 ## 如何部署TRC20钱包? ### 一、环境准备

                  在部署TRC20钱包之前,需要确保准备好以下环境:

                  1. **服务器环境**:可以使用云服务器或者本地服务器。推荐使用Ubuntu或CentOS系统。 2. **安装Node.js**:TRC20钱包通常需要Node.js环境支持,因此需要提前安装Node.js及其包管理器npm。 3. **安装TronWeb库**:TronWeb是与TRON区块链进行交互的JavaScript库,可以通过npm安装。 ```bash npm install tronweb ``` ### 二、创建钱包

                  创建TRC20钱包的过程如下:

                  1. **生成密钥对**:使用TronWeb库生成公钥和私钥。 ```javascript const TronWeb = require('tronweb'); const tronWeb = new TronWeb({ fullNode: 'https://api.trongrid.io', solidityNode: 'https://api.trongrid.io', eventServer: 'https://api.trongrid.io' }); const wallet = tronWeb.createAccount(); console.log(wallet); ``` 2. **保存密钥信息**:将用户的私钥、安全性推荐措施妥善保存,以防丢失。 ### 三、实现余额查询

                  通过钱包的API接口,用户可以轻松查询余额:

                  ```javascript async function getBalance(address) { const balance = await tronWeb.trx.getBalance(address); console.log(`Balance: ${balance} TRX`); } ``` ### 四、实现转账功能

                  转账功能是钱包的重要组成部分,转账的代码实现如下:

                  ```javascript async function sendTrc20Token(from, to, amount, contractAddress) { const contract = await tronWeb.contract().at(contractAddress); const result = await contract.transfer(to, amount).send({ from }); console.log(`Transaction result: ${result}`); } ``` ## 钱包部署中的安全性考虑 ### 钱包安全措施 1. **私钥保护**:私钥是访问区块链资产的唯一密码,务必妥善保管,建议使用冷钱包备份。 2. **交易验证**:引入双重验证机制,提升用户账户的安全性。 3. **定期审核**:对代码和服务器进行定期安全审核,确保没有安全隐患。 ## TRC20钱包的未来展望 随着区块链技术的持续发展,TRC20钱包将不断演化,增添更多特色功能。例如,集成更丰富的DeFi应用,提升用户的使用体验和参与价值。 ## 相关问题解答 ### 如何确保TRC20钱包的安全性? #### 安全性的重要性

                  TRC20钱包的安全性直接影响到用户资产的安全,因此,保障钱包的安全性至关重要。

                  #### 主要安全措施 1. **私钥管理**:用户应该将私钥妥善保存,勿在网络上暴露。可以使用硬件钱包存储私钥。 2. **多重签名**:引入多重签名机制,确保交易的安全,少数人无法擅自操作。 3. **安全审计**:定期进行代码审计,查找潜在的安全漏洞,并及时修复。 #### 用户教育 用户应该了解常见的网络诈骗手段,如钓鱼链接,增强自我保护意识。为用户提供安全操作指引和知识普及教育至关重要。 ### TRC20代币的特点是什么? #### TRC20代币概述

                  TRC20代币是基于波场区块链创建的代币,具有去中心化特性,适合应用于多种场景。

                  #### 代币标准 1. **智能合约支持**:TRC20代币通过智能合约自动化执行,降低人为错误。 2. **低交易成本**:TRC20代币的交易费用相对较低,使其更加适用于日常微交易。 3. **可拓展性**:基于TRON的高吞吐量特点,可以支持大量用户同时进行交易。 #### 应用场景 TRC20代币被广泛应用于DeFi、NFT市场及各类DApp中,提升用户参与的便利性和资产的流动性。 ### 如何选择适合的TRC20钱包? #### 钱包选择标准

                  选择TRC20钱包时,应考虑多个方面:

                  1. **安全性**:优先选择那些经过社区验证,且有多重安全保护的钱包。 2. **用户体验**:选择界面友好、操作简单的钱包,降低使用门槛。 3. **功能齐全**:考虑是否支持多种币种及与DApp的良好融合。 #### 建议使用知名钱包 建议使用如TronLink、ImToken等知名钱包,这些钱包有良好的社区反馈和稳固的技术支持。 ### TRC20钱包如何与去中心化应用(DApp)互动? #### DApp概述

                  去中心化应用(DApp)是一种基于区块链技术构建的应用程序,能够自动运行,无需中介。

                  #### 钱包的互通性 1. **API接口**:TRC20钱包通过API为DApp提供接口,使得资产的管理和流转可以高效进行。 2. **认证机制**:用户可通过钱包授予DApp访问自身资产的权限,保障资产安全。 #### 互动使用示例 以DeFi为例,用户可以通过TRC20钱包自由地进行借贷、交易,所有操作记录都在链上安全存储。 ### TRC20钱包的未来会如何发展? #### 市场变化

                  随着区块链技术的持续发展,TRC20钱包的市场逐渐成熟,用户需求也将不断提升。

                  #### 潜在趋势 1. **多功能集成**:未来的钱包将集成更多功能,如DeFi、NFT交易、跨链资产管理等,满足用户多元化需求。 2. **智能合约自适应**:钱包会根据用户习惯和市场变化,智能调整合约参数。 #### 用户体验提升 随着用户群体的不断扩大,钱包开发者会更加重视用户体验,提升界面的友好度和操作的便捷性。 ## 结语 在数字经济发展的浪潮中,TRC20钱包扮演着不可或缺的角色。通过不断和完善,未来的TRC20钱包将为用户提供更安全、更便捷的服务。希望本文能够帮助读者全面了解TRC20钱包的部署及其相关内容,并对区块链技术具有更深入的认识与应用。 (由于字数限制,以上内容仅为部分示例,若需完整4500字内容或更详细信息,请告知。)区块链钱包TRC20的部署指南:从基础到实操区块链钱包TRC20的部署指南:从基础到实操

                  注册我们的时事通讯

                  我们的进步

                  本周热门

                  以太坊钱包官网行情实时
                  以太坊钱包官网行情实时
                  以太坊冷钱包IM钱包:安全
                  以太坊冷钱包IM钱包:安全
                  思考一个优质的  放进
                  思考一个优质的 放进
                  数字货币钱包注册下载不
                  数字货币钱包注册下载不
                  硬件钱包与冷钱包:真正
                  硬件钱包与冷钱包:真正

                                地址

                                Address : 1234 lock, Charlotte, North Carolina, United States

                                Phone : +12 534894364

                                Email : info@example.com

                                Fax : +12 534894364

                                快速链接

                                • 关于我们
                                • 产品
                                • 数字钱包
                                • 加密货币
                                • 小狐狸冷钱包2025
                                • 小狐狸冷钱包2025

                                通讯

                                通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

                                小狐狸冷钱包2025

                                小狐狸冷钱包2025是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
                                我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,小狐狸冷钱包2025都是您信赖的选择。

                                • facebook
                                • twitter
                                • google
                                • linkedin

                                2003-2025 小狐狸冷钱包2025 @版权所有|网站地图|冀ICP备19020298号

                                
                                    
                                Login Now
                                We'll never share your email with anyone else.

                                Don't have an account?

                                    Register Now

                                    By clicking Register, I agree to your terms